Each type is in alphabetical order. # bootc Adopters (direct) | Type | Name | Since | Website | Use-Case | |:-|:-|:-|:-|:-| Vendor | Red Hat | 2024 | https://redhat.com | Image Based Linux End-User | HeliumOS | 2024 | https://www.heliumos.org/ | An atomic desktop operating system for your devices # bootc Adopters (indirect, via ostree) Bootc is a relatively new project, but much of the underlying technology and goals is *not* new. The underlying ostree project is over 13 years old (as of 2024). This project also relates to [rpm-ostree](https://github.com/coreos/rpm-ostree/) which has existed a really long time. Not every one of these projects uses bootc directly today, but a toplevel goal of bootc is to be the successor to ostree, and it is our aim to seamlessly carry forward these users. | Type | Name | Since | Website | Use-Case | |:-|:-|:-|:-|:-| | Vendor | Endless | 2014 | [link](https://www.endlessos.org/os) | A Completely Free, User-Friendly Operating System Packed with Educational Tools, Games, and More | Vendor | Red Hat | 2015 | [link](https://redhat.com) | Image Based Linux | Vendor | Apertis | 2020 | [link](https://apertis.org) | Collaborative OS platform for products | Vendor | Fedora Project | 2021 | [link](https://fedoraproject.org/atomic-desktops/) | An atomic desktop operating system aimed at good support for container-focused workflows | Vendor | Universal Blue | 2022 | [link](https://universal-blue.org/) | The reliability of a Chromebook, but with the flexibility and power of a traditional Linux desktop | Vendor | Fyra Labs | 2024 | [link](https://fyralabs.com) | Bootc powers an experimental variant of Ultramarine Linux ### Adopter Types **End-user**: The organization runs bootc in production in some way. **Integration**: The organization has a product that integrates with bootc, but does not contain bootc. **Vendor**: The organization packages bootc in their product and sells it as part of their product.
